Women’s Tennis Head Coach Maria Brito Adds Transfer Laura Fabrizi
Jul 17, 2017 | Women's Tennis
Fabrizi joins Green Wave after one season with FAU
NEW ORLEANS – New Tulane women's tennis head coach Maria Brito is wasting zero time bolstering the Green Wave lineup after announcing the transfer of Laura Fabrizi from Florida Atlantic University. The incoming sophomore out of Caracas, Venezuela will be eligible to compete right away for the upcoming 2017-18 season.
"We are very excited to welcome Laura to our Tulane family," Brito stated. "She is not only bringing experience, but is also an incredible team player. Her mindset and attitude will be a great asset to our team."
Fabrizi played the No. 1 singles position at FAU as a freshman where she went 9-8 in dual matches and 9-9 overall. Fabrizi also played in the No. 1 doubles position where she led the team with a 13-7 record.
Fabrizi attended Florida Virtual School and was a four-star recruit, ranking inside the top-30 in the state and within the top-150 in the nation.
However, Fabrizi won't be the only newcomer this coming season as she'll be joined by freshman Daniela La Fuente, the right-hander out of Bolivia who achieved a career high world ITF ranking of 125. The Wave will also be backed by their five returnees in Ivone Alvaro, Sade Atkinson, Sofia Kurtz, Elena Muller and Christina Sisti.
